Sven Syld writes:
I have gained access to a employees' database which among other stuff contains employees' photos (that is, in binary form). I'm trying to display employees with their names and photos etc.
To this moment I have figured out only one solution (which does not work).
HTML page looks like this: <dtml-in sql_employees> <dtml-var first_name> <dtml-var last_name> <img src="his_or_her_photo"> (which is DTML method) But it is not called!
What about: <dtml-var photo>
DTML method his_or_her_photo: <dtml-call "RESPONSE.setHeader('Content-Type','image/gif')"> (just in case, but this apparently has no effect) This is a really bad idea! Remember "RESPONSE" is global for the complete request. The "Content-Type" header described the content type of the complete response and not from the image... <dtml-var photo>
